Southern Water group in Falmer, Sussex is seeking a talented Data Analyst to transform operational and environmental data into actionable insights. This permanent position involves collaborating with various teams to produce reports that contribute to vital strategic decisions.

Applicants should have a strong background in statistical analysis and data visualization, with experience in tools like SQL and Qlik. A commitment to enhancing service excellence in water management is essential, with a salary starting from £33,900 based on skills and experience.

How to prepare for a job interview at Southern Water group

Know Your Data Tools

Make sure you brush up on your SQL and Qlik skills before the interview. Be ready to discuss how you've used these tools in past projects, as well as any challenges you faced and how you overcame them.

Showcase Your Analytical Mindset

Prepare examples of how you've transformed data into actionable insights. Think about specific instances where your analysis led to strategic decisions, and be ready to explain your thought process during those situations.

Collaborative Spirit is Key

Since this role involves working with various teams, be prepared to talk about your experience in collaboration. Share stories that highlight your ability to communicate effectively and work towards common goals with different stakeholders.

Passion for Environmental Impact

Demonstrate your commitment to enhancing service excellence in water management. Research Southern Water's initiatives and be ready to discuss how your values align with their mission and how you can contribute to their goals.
